Position Summary:
Provide secretarial, clerical and administrative support services such as answering multiple phone lines, preparing correspondence in final form, receiving visitors, distributing reports, scheduling meetings, maintaining files and accomplishing special projects as required. Responsible for managing Hospitals' confidential information such as employee information, performance management, legal and regulatory compliance. Ensure adherence to Hospitals and departmental policies and procedures. No patient care assignment.
Detailed responsibilities:
* CALLS - Accept and screen telephone calls for supervisor and department staff or route calls appropriately
* CONTACTS - Engage in a variety of contacts outside the department and the Hospitals in order to obtain information and arrange meetings
* CUSTOMER RELATIONS - Establish and maintain good rapport and effective working relationships with patients, visitors, physicians and Hospitals employees
* EQUIPMENT & SUPPLIES - Operate and maintain a variety of office equipment; obtain and maintain office equipment supplies
* FILING - Classify, sort and file correspondence, records and other documents
* INQUIRIES - Answer inquiries concerning activities and operations of department by referring to and interpreting policies and procedures
* MAIL - Open sort, review and distribute mail and prepare responses to routine inquiries
* QUALITY SERVICE - Deliver quality service and act in a positive way with all customers to complete assigned functions; identify, recommend and implement opportunities for continuous improvement
* PAYROLL - Prepare and submit time to payroll system biweekly
* RECORDS - Establish, maintain and revise recordkeeping and filing systems
* REPORTS - Prepare a variety of administrative reports, statements and rosters; gather data and other necessary information; distribute reports
* SCHEDULING - Arrange meetings and conferences, schedule interviews and appointments and perform other duties related to maintaining supervisor's personal schedule
* SUPPLIES - Order office supplies and place items in proper storage areas
* TYPING - Perform a wide variety of typing assignments which are often confidential in nature
* DEVELOPMENT - Enhance professional growth and development through participation in educational programs, reading current literature, attending in-services, meetings and workshops
* PATIENT CENTERED MED - Adhere to and promote the core expectations of the Patient Centered Medical Home or Patient Centered Specialty Practice as applicable

Physical Conditions:
Sedentary Work: Exerting up to 10 pounds of force occasionally (Occasionally: activity or condition exists up to 1/3 of the time) and/or a negligible amount of force frequently (Frequently: activity or condition exists from 1/3 to 2/3 of the time) to lift, carry, push, pull, or otherwise move objects, including the human body. Sedentary work involves sitting most of the time, but may involve walking or standing for brief periods of time. Jobs are sedentary if walking and standing are required only occasionally and all other sedentary criteria are met.

Job Title: Attending Veterinarian/Director of Comparative Medicine
We are currently seeking an experienced Attending Veterinarian/Director of Comparative Medicine to join our prestigious Institute. In this role, you will be responsible for overseeing and directing the strategic and operational activities of our research animal program, ensuring the highest standards of animal care and compliance with relevant regulations. You will provide leadership, guidance, and supervision to our husbandry, veterinary services, research support, pharmacy, and administrative personnel.
Key Responsibilities:
1. Strategic Planning and Operational Oversight: Direct the strategic planning efforts to meet the projected needs of the Institute's research animal support staff. Ensure proper housing and care of animals for research purposes. Manage fiscal resources effectively.
2. Animal Care and Compliance: Establish and monitor all animal care and use standards to ensure compliance with applicable regulations and guidelines. Oversee the medical care of all animals, including disease diagnosis and treatment, preventative medicine, health monitoring, and quarantine.
3. AAALAC Accreditation: Responsible for all AAALAC reviews and maintaining Institutional Accreditation. Ensure institutional compliance with accreditation standards.
4. Institutional Animal Care and Use Committee (IACUC): Actively participate in the activities of the IACUC and interact with the Institutional Official as required.
5. Staffing and Leadership: Identify staffing needs and available expertise. Provide leadership and mentoring to all department staff. Lead the recruitment and selection process for departmental positions. Collaborate with the Human Resources Department on performance evaluations, staff training, and development.
Qualifications:
1. Education and Experience: Doctor of Veterinary Medicine (DVM) from an AVMA accredited program. ACLAM certification, DEA license, and a minimum of 10 years' experience in a laboratory animal facility, including 5 years' experience in a managerial role. An equivalent combination of education, training, and experience will be considered.
2. Regulatory Compliance: In-depth knowledge and ability to ensure compliance with USDA standards, Animal Welfare Act, The Guide for the Care & Use of Laboratory Animals, NIH Public Health Service Policy, FDA GLP regulations, DEA Regulations, AAALAC guidelines, and all relevant state, county, and city rules and regulations. Demonstrated understanding of research methodology, principles, and procedures.
3. Leadership and Communication Skills: Proven track record of effectively leading a large team in a fast-paced, deadline-driven environment. Strong prioritization skills to meet departmental functions and responsibilities within set deadlines. Excellent interpersonal skills to foster productive relationships with administrative and non-administrative managers and colleagues. Ability to effectively communicate research needs to Institute leadership.
4. Professional Skills: Superior written and verbal communication skills. Demonstrated professionalism, diplomacy, and discretion. Strong judgment, problem-solving, and decision-making abilities. Exceptional customer-service orientation. Ability to manage multiple complex tasks and projects simultaneously. Maintain confidentiality and handle sensitive situations with discretion. Ability to work independently.

Participate in processing, monitoring and maintaining documents regarding a variety of City programs in support of City Clerk Office; assist all professional staff with routine and/or clerical duties; maintain department filing systems records and databases; provide front counter assistance, including providing information on processes, guidelines, policies, procedures, and systems; and perform a variety of customer service duties relative to the assigned area of responsibility. Work directly with the public.
